Summary

A square cast-iron telephone box with a domed roof. This type of telephone box was originally designed in 1935 by Sir Giles Gilbert Scott.

January 1993. Listed, Grade II.
Telephone kiosk. Type K6. Designed 1935 by Sir Giles Gilbert Scott. Made by various contractors. Cast iron. Square kiosk with domed roof. Unperforated crowns to top panels and margin glazing to windows and doors.
